I have a data model that currently had 5 sheets from excel (Sheet 1, 2, 3, 4 & 5}. However now data has become bigger and now we have another sheet 6. I have added it through advance editor and even the load is enabled but still the overall count is not increasing..Would anyone know why?

Hi @Abhishek8895 ,
In power query-> "remove rows" section, click remove errors and check if error disappeared.
In addtion, it seems this issue should be related to data format can't be recognized by power query,I would suggest you to refer to this thread:
Solved: error message after building query returns zero ro... - Microsoft Power BI Community
In general this happens when there are no errors in the query, but errors occur when the query results are loaded into the data model.
